1. 24/7 Accessibility and Instant Support

One of the remarkable advantages of AI chatbots is their round-the-clock availability. Unlike human professionals, AI-powered chatbots can provide instant support, readily answering patients' questions and concerns at any time. This accessibility ensures timely assistance and eliminates the need to wait for medical advice or information.

Moreover, AI chatbots can handle multiple queries simultaneously, reducing the burden on healthcare providers and freeing up their time to focus on complex cases that require their expertise.

2. Personalized Health Recommendations

AI chatbots are capable of analyzing vast amounts of patient data and provide personalized health recommendations. These intelligent systems can consider an individual's medical history, symptoms, and lifestyle factors to offer tailored advice on diet, exercise, medication adherence, and disease management.

For example, a healthcare app like "HealthPal" combines AI chat functionality with smart sensors and wearables to monitor users' activity levels and vital signs. It then generates personalized recommendations for improving health and preventing disease.

3. Efficient Appointment Scheduling

Booking and managing appointments can be a tedious and time-consuming task. AI chatbots simplify this process by allowing patients to schedule appointments effortlessly. By integrating with hospital databases, chatbots provide real-time availability, enabling patients to select a suitable time slot without the need for back-and-forth communication.

Moreover, AI chatbots can send automated reminders to patients about their upcoming appointments, reducing the number of missed or forgotten visits.

4. Quick Symptom Assessment and Triage

AI-powered chatbots excel in providing preliminary symptom assessment and triaging. By asking a series of questions, chatbots can determine the urgency of a situation and guide patients accordingly. They can offer suggestions for self-care, recommend seeking immediate medical attention, or provide guidance on the appropriate level of care needed.

Apps like "Ada" and "WebMD" utilize AI chatbots to evaluate symptoms, which can be crucial, especially for individuals in remote areas with limited access to healthcare facilities.

5. Medication Management and Adherence

Poor medication adherence is a significant challenge in healthcare. AI chatbots can play a vital role in improving medication management by sending medication reminders, providing information about dosages and interactions, and answering questions related to side effects.

Additionally, AI chatbots can track patients' medication intake by integrating with smart pill dispensers or wearable devices. They can detect missed doses and alert patients to take necessary action.

6. Mental Health Support

Mental health is an essential aspect of overall well-being. AI chatbots equipped with Natural Language Processing (NLP) capabilities can provide much-needed support and guidance in this area. They can engage in conversational therapy, offer coping strategies, and provide resources for mental health self-management.

Apps like "Woebot" and "Talkspace" leverage AI chat functionalities to deliver accessible mental health support to a wide range of individuals.

7. Health Education and Health Literacy

AI chatbots can serve as virtual health educators, disseminating accurate and reliable information to patients. They can explain medical terms, provide educational materials, and answer questions related to various health topics.

Moreover, chatbots can help improve health literacy by tailoring information according to the patient's knowledge level, ensuring better understanding and informed decision-making.

8. Chronic Disease Management

Chronic diseases require continuous management and monitoring. AI chatbots can assist patients in tracking their symptoms, offering reminders for medical tests, and providing advice on lifestyle modifications.

An app like "MyTherapy" integrates an AI chatbot that helps individuals manage chronic conditions by providing medication reminders, tracking symptoms, and offering ongoing support.

Frequently Asked Questions:

Q: Are AI chatbots as effective as human healthcare professionals?
A: While AI chatbots can provide quick support and information, they are not a substitute for human healthcare professionals. They are designed to enhance patient care, provide assistance, and offer recommendations based on data analysis, but they cannot replace the expertise and personalized care provided by human professionals.

Q: How secure is the data shared with AI chatbots?
A: Healthcare organizations take data privacy and security seriously. AI chatbots adhere to strict guidelines and regulations regarding data protection. Encryption and secure servers are employed to protect patient information, ensuring confidentiality and privacy.

Q: Can AI chatbots handle emergency situations?
A: AI chatbots are not equipped to handle emergencies that require immediate medical attention. However, they can assess symptoms and guide patients to seek appropriate care in cases where urgency is not a factor. It is always recommended to call emergency services in critical situations.
